Nginx配置指令之listen
生活随笔
收集整理的這篇文章主要介紹了
Nginx配置指令之listen
小編覺得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.
listen指令
listen:用來配置監(jiān)聽端口。
| 默認(rèn)值 | listen *:80 | *:8000 |
| 位置 | server |
listen的設(shè)置比較靈活,我們通過幾個(gè)例子來把常用的設(shè)置方式熟悉下:
listen 127.0.0.1:8000; // listen localhost:8000 監(jiān)聽指定的IP和端口 listen 127.0.0.1; 監(jiān)聽指定IP的所有端口 listen 8000; 監(jiān)聽指定端口上的連接 listen *:8000; 監(jiān)聽指定端口上的連接default_server屬性是標(biāo)識(shí)符,用來將此虛擬主機(jī)設(shè)置成默認(rèn)主機(jī)。所謂的默認(rèn)主機(jī)指的是如果沒有匹配到對(duì)應(yīng)的address:port,則會(huì)默認(rèn)執(zhí)行的。如果不指定默認(rèn)使用的是第一個(gè)server。
server{listen 8080;server_name 127.0.0.1;location /{root html;index index.html;} } server{listen 8080 default_server;server_name localhost;default_type text/plain;ret總結(jié)
以上是生活随笔為你收集整理的Nginx配置指令之listen的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: Nginx命令配置到系统环境
- 下一篇: Nginx server_name精确匹